Global Industrial Status of Turnkey EV Charging Stations

Market Explosion

The global Electric Vehicle (EV) market is no longer a niche; it's a structural shift in global transportation. By 2030, it is estimated that one in every three cars sold will be electric. This surge has created an unprecedented demand for "Turnkey" solutions—integrated packages that include hardware, software, and management systems.

Industrial Standards

The industry is moving toward strict standardization. Whether it's CCS1, CCS2, CHAdeMO, or GB/T, global factories must now produce multi-standard compatible units to serve the international market. China, as the world's largest EV market, has become the epicenter of this technological manufacturing.

Future Trends: The Next Generation of EV Power

The evolution of EV infrastructure is moving faster than ever. At Foshan Walnut Charger, we track these trends to keep our turnkey solutions at the cutting edge:

  • 🔹 Ultra-Fast Charging: The transition from 60kW to 240kW and even 480kW stations is reducing "refuel" times to under 15 minutes.
  • 🔹 V2G (Vehicle-to-Grid): Transforming EVs into mobile batteries that can feed energy back into the grid during peak hours.
  • 🔹 AI-Powered Load Balancing: Using machine learning to distribute power intelligently across dozens of chargers without overloading the local transformer.
  • 🔹 Renewable Integration: Direct DC-coupling with solar PV arrays and battery energy storage systems (BESS).

Localized Application Scenarios

1. Workplace & Corporate Fleets

Enterprises are electrifying their delivery vans and corporate sedans. We provide floor-standing 60kW-120kW DC fast chargers that ensure fleet vehicles are ready to go by morning, integrated with fleet management software.

2. Multi-Family Residential (Apartments)

The "Wallbox" is king here. Our 7kW and 22kW AC chargers with RFID authentication allow building managers to bill tenants accurately while preventing unauthorized use.

3. Public Retail & Hospitality

Hotels and malls use our chargers as a "Customer Magnet." By installing 4G-enabled stations with dynamic load balancing, businesses can attract high-spending EV drivers without expensive grid upgrades.
